Africa: Unmanned Plane for Anti-Poaching War

Wildlife poaching in Africa has become an issue of major concern with increasing numbers of animals being hunted and killed, even in wildlife conservation areas. Various animals, such as elephants and rhinos are being hunted and killed for their ivory mostly.

According to the United Nations Development Programme (UNDP) reports, there are over 400 elephants killed every day in Africa, by and large driven by the demand for ivory in various parts of the world.
